Jyske Bank questions Demant's continued momentum

With increasing competition in the hearing aid market, Jyske Bank analyst Janne Vincent Kjær does not expect Demant to continue its strong momentum into 2024.

Demant has had its recommendation downgraded to ”sell” from ”hold” by Danish bank Jyske Bank, which believes that the pricing has not kept up with the increase the share has seen since the beginning of 2023. As a result, the bank is now urging investors to ”pull the plug” on the share, according to analyst Janne Vincent Kjær.
